Print - Railway Square Haymarket, circa 1904

Unique IDA-00036264SeriesDemolition Books - Albums and Prints, 1900-1949DateBetween 1st January 1904 and 31st December 1904Date qualifiercircaFormatPhotograph - PrintNavigationSee Related Items for the Glass Plate Negative of this image.DescriptionView south from the junction of George and Pitt streets, in the vicinity of today’s Railway Square. The spire of Christ Church St Laurence dominates the skyline. The low building in the foreground was the Headquarters of the Civil Ambulance & Transport Brigade of NSW but was earlier a police watch house. There is an auction notice on the roof, announcing the sale of this 'valuable city block'. This single-storey building was replaced with Sydney’s tallest building in 1906, Marcus Clark & Co department store. In front, a policeman stands next to a small traffic island surmounted with a gas lamp and an ornate pole with tram wires attached, protected by four bollards. An electricity pole sits further back along George Street. Beyond the church is the prominently advertised funeral parlour of Wood and Co.
